Rising Hype Around KTMโs 125cc Lineup
The KTM 125 Duke has always been the brandโs entry point into performance biking. Since its debut in 2018, it has impressed young riders with sporty looks and controllable performance. The upcomingย KTM 125cc New Bike Launchย is expected to build on this foundation with modern styling, improved electronics, and compliance with the latest Bharat Stage 6.2 emission norms.
Automotive experts believe the 2025 KTM 125cc model will feature design elements similar to the larger KTM 200 Duke, along with upgraded components for better handling and fuel efficiency.
Performance and Mileage Expectations
The existing KTM 125 Duke produces around 14 bhp from a 124.7 cc liquid-cooled engine, achieving a top speed of 110โ115 km/h. Promotional buzz claims the new bike could reach up to 120 km/h, though this remains unverified.

Mileage claims of 65 km/l have surfaced online, but analysts doubt their accuracy. Based on past models, the real-world mileage range is typically between 42โ48 km/l. Any major improvement would require significant engine redesign or efficiency enhancement.
Discount and Offer Clarification
Social media is flooding with posts about โmassive discount offersโ and โbumper salesโ for theย KTM 125cc New Bike Launch, but most of these deals appear to be tied to old inventory clearance. Dealers in select cities like Delhi, Pune, and Bengaluru are reportedly offering cash discounts ranging from โน10,000 to โน15,000 on existing 125 Duke units. Buyers should confirm whether the discounts apply to the upcoming 2025 model or the outgoing stock.

Market Outlook for KTM in India
Theย KTM 125cc New Bike Launchย comes at a time when competition in the 125โ160 cc market is intensifying. Rivals like the Yamaha MT-15, Bajaj Pulsar N160, and TVS Apache RTR 160 are pushing performance boundaries. KTMโs new 125cc offering aims to bridge affordability with sport-bike performance, keeping the brand relevant for younger riders.
